Get in Touch** The Volkswagen repair market for Sutherlin residents is effectively an extension of the Roseburg market. The quality of specialized service is surprisingly high for a rural area, thanks to the presence of two excellent independent specialists (Diebel's and Autobahn) and a franchised dealership. * **Average Quality:** For routine maintenance on older VWs, general shops in Sutherlin may suffice. However, for the specialized services requested (DSG, Tuning, EV), the quality and expertise are concentrated at the three providers listed above. The independent shops offer a personalized, often more cost-effective alternative to the dealership for out-of-warranty vehicles. * **Competition Level:** Competition for specialized VW repair is moderate but of high quality. The two independents compete on expertise and personal service, while the dealership holds the advantage for factory-backed new vehicle and warranty service.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a standard tiered structure. The dealership (Kendall VW) is typically the most expensive for parts and labor. The independent specialists (Diebel's, Autobahn) offer competitive labor rates that are generally 15-30% lower than the dealership, while still using high-quality parts. For complex jobs, their total cost can be significantly lower. **Conclusion:** While Sutherlin itself lacks a dedicated VW specialist, its close proximity to Roseburg provides its residents with access to a robust and competent Volkswagen service ecosystem capable of handling everything from classic TDI repairs to modern ID.4 and IQ.DRIVE systems.

Locally, we frequently see issues related to the hilly terrain and seasonal changes, such as premature brake wear and battery strain. Volkswagen-specific problems often include check engine lights from oxygen sensors or mass airflow sensors, and on older models, window regulator failures.
Look for a shop with certified Volkswagen or European-specialist technicians and positive online reviews from local customers. In Sutherlin and the surrounding Douglas County area, a reputable shop should have direct experience with common VW models like the Jetta, Golf, and Tiguan.
Typically, independent repair shops in Sutherlin off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ships in larger cities, while using the same quality parts. This can lead to significant savings, especially for major repairs, without sacrificing expertise.
Seek service immediately for flashing check engine lights or red warning symbols like oil pressure or overheating, especially before tackling steep grades like I-5's Canyon Creek Pass. For a steady yellow light, schedule a prompt diagnostic in Sutherlin to prevent a minor issue from becoming major.
Yes, our wet winters and seasonal temperature swings can accelerate wear on components like batteries, wiper blades, and undercarriage seals. It's advisable to have your VW's drainage channels (like those in sunroofs) checked locally to prevent clogging and interior water damage.
